The Georgia Smart Airports market is a rapidly growing sector driven by advancements in technology and a focus on enhancing passenger experience, safety, and operational efficiency. Key trends in the market include the adoption of smart technologies such as biometrics, IoT, AI, and data analytics to streamline airport operations, improve security protocols, and provide personalized services to travelers. The market is witnessing increased investment in infrastructure upgrades, digital transformation initiatives, and sustainability measures to create smarter, more connected airports. Key players in the Georgia Smart Airports market include airport authorities, technology vendors, and service providers who are collaborating to develop innovative solutions that meet the evolving needs of the aviation industry while ensuring seamless passenger journeys and efficient airport management.

In the Georgia Smart Airports Market, challenges are primarily related to the integration of advanced technologies into existing airport infrastructure, ensuring seamless operations and passenger experience, and addressing cybersecurity risks. The implementation of smart solutions such as IoT devices, AI-driven analytics, and biometric systems requires substantial investment and expertise to navigate regulatory hurdles and data privacy concerns. Additionally, coordinating between various stakeholders including airlines, airport authorities, and technology vendors can be complex, leading to delays in project execution. Ensuring interoperability among different systems and maintaining resilience against evolving cyber threats are also key challenges faced by Georgia`s smart airports market. Overall, balancing innovation with security and regulatory compliance remains a significant hurdle for the successful adoption of smart technologies in Georgia`s airports.
